Understanding the Mechanics of the Aviator Game
The beauty of the aviator game lies in its simplicity. A virtual airplane takes off, and as it ascends, a multiplier increases. The objective is to cash out before the plane flies off the screen. The long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ier – and the greater the potential payout. However, the plane can disappear at any moment, resulting in a loss of the bet. The game’s interface is typically clean and intuitive, with straightforward controls for placing bets and cashing out. Players can choose their bet amount before each round, adding a level of customization to the gameplay.
Risk Management Strategies
Successful players in the aviator game understand the importance of risk management. One common strategy is to set a target multiplier and automatically cash out when it’s reached. This approach minimizes the risk of getting greedy and losing potential winnings. Another tactic is to use two simultaneous bets: one for a conservative cash-out and another for a higher, more ambitious multiplier. This allows players to secure a guaranteed profit while still having a chance at a larger reward. Learning to adjust bet sizes based on past results and personal risk tolerance is also crucial for long-term success.
The Autocashout function, commonly available in most aviator game implementations, is a must for players seeking a bit of automation and risk control. Players can define multipliers, at which their bet automatically cashes out at, reducing the psychological pressure of deciding that crucial moment.

The Psychological Aspects of Playing
The aviator game is not solely a game of chance; it’s also a fascinating psychological test. The increasing multiplier creates a sense of anticipation and excitement, leading players to consider pushing their luck for a larger payout. However, this can also lead to emotional decision-making, resulting in missed opportunities or outright losses. The fear of missing out (FOMO) is a common pitfall, prompting players to delay their cash-out, only to watch the plane fly away. Developing a disciplined approach and sticking to a predetermined strategy is vital for overcoming these psychological biases.
Managing Impulsive Decisions
Controlling impulsive decisions requires self-awareness and a pre-defined set of rules. One helpful technique is to identify a specific cash-out multiplier range and stick to it, regardless of how tempting it is to wait for a higher payout. Another strategy is to set a loss limit and stop playing once that limit is reached. Taking breaks regularly can also help maintain a clear head and prevent emotional decision-making. Remember, the goal is not to win every round but to manage risk and consistently achieve profitable outcomes over time.
